AuthorizationServerConfig
package com.b8.auth.config;
import com.b8.auth.enhancer.B8AuthTokenEnhancer;
import com.b8.auth.service.B8AuthUserDetailService;
import org.springframework.beans.factory.annotation.Autowired;
import org.springframework.beans.factory.annotation.Qualifier;
import org.springframework.context.annotation.Bean;
import org.springframework.context.annotation.Configuration;
import org.springframework.http.HttpMethod;
import org.springframework.security.authentication.AuthenticationManager;
import org.springframework.security.oauth2.config.annotation.configurers.ClientDetailsServiceConfigurer;
import org.springframework.security.oauth2.config.annotation.web.configuration.AuthorizationServerConfigurerAdapter;
import org.springframework.security.oauth2.config.annotation.web.configuration.EnableAuthorizationServer;
import org.springframework.security.oauth2.config.annotation.web.configurers.AuthorizationServerEndpointsConfigurer;
import org.springframework.security.oauth2.config.annotation.web.configurers.AuthorizationServerSecurityConfigurer;
import org.springframework.security.oauth2.provider.ClientDetailsService;
import org.springframework.security.oauth2.provider.client.JdbcClientDetailsService;
import org.springframework.security.oauth2.provider.token.TokenEnhancer;
import org.springframework.security.oauth2.provider.token.TokenEnhancerChain;
import org.springframework.security.oauth2.provider.token.TokenStore;
import org.springframework.security.oauth2.provider.token.store.JdbcTokenStore;
import org.springframework.security.oauth2.provider.token.store.JwtAccessTokenConverter;
import javax.sql.DataSource;
import java.util.ArrayList;
import java.util.List;
/**
* @Description 基于DB模式配置授权服务器存储第三方客户端的信息
* @Author zhiwei Liao
* @Date 2021/8/17 15:42
**/
@Configuration
@EnableAuthorizationServer
public class AuthorizationServerConfig extends AuthorizationServerConfigurerAdapter {
@Autowired
private DataSource dataSource;
@Autowired
@Qualifier("jwtTokenStore")
private TokenStore tokenStore;
@Autowired
private JwtAccessTokenConverter jwtAccessTokenConverter;
@Autowired
private B8AuthUserDetailService userDetailService;
@Autowired
private AuthenticationManager authenticationManagerBean;
@Autowired
private B8AuthTokenEnhancer b8AuthTokenEnhancer;
/**
* @Description 第三方信息的存储
* @MethodParameterTypes [org.springframework.security.oauth2.config.annotation.configurers.ClientDetailsServiceConfigurer]
* @MethodParameters [clients]
* @MethodReturnType void
* @Author zhiwei Liao
* @Date 2021/8/17 14:57
**/
@Override
public void configure(ClientDetailsServiceConfigurer clients) throws Exception {
// 第三方信息的存储 基于jdbc
clients.withClientDetails(clientDetailsService());
}
@Override
public void configure(AuthorizationServerEndpointsConfigurer endpoints) throws Exception {
//配置JWT的内容增强器
TokenEnhancerChain enhancerChain = new TokenEnhancerChain();
List<TokenEnhancer> delegates = new ArrayList<>();
delegates.add(b8AuthTokenEnhancer);
delegates.add(jwtAccessTokenConverter);
enhancerChain.setTokenEnhancers(delegates);
//使用密码模式需要配置
endpoints.authenticationManager(authenticationManagerBean)
.reuseRefreshTokens(false) //refresh_token是否重复使用
.userDetailsService(userDetailService) //刷新令牌授权包含对用户信息的检查
.tokenStore(new JdbcTokenStore(dataSource)) //指定token存储策略是jwt,存储到mysql
.accessTokenConverter(jwtAccessTokenConverter)
.tokenEnhancer(enhancerChain) //配置tokenEnhancer
.allowedTokenEndpointRequestMethods(HttpMethod.GET,HttpMethod.POST); //支持GET,POST请求
}
@Bean
public JdbcTokenStore jdbcTokenStore(){
return new JdbcTokenStore(dataSource);
}
/**
* 授权服务器安全配置
* @param security
* @throws Exception
*/
@Override
public void configure(AuthorizationServerSecurityConfigurer security) throws Exception {
//第三方客户端校验token需要带入 clientId 和clientSecret来校验
security.checkTokenAccess("isAuthenticated()")
.tokenKeyAccess("isAuthenticated()");//来获取我们的tokenKey需要带入clientId,clientSecret
//允许表单认证
security.allowFormAuthenticationForClients();
}
@Bean
public ClientDetailsService clientDetailsService(){
return new JdbcClientDetailsService(dataSource);
}
}

WebSecurityConfig
package com.b8.auth.config;
import com.b8.auth.service.B8AuthUserDetailService;
import org.springframework.beans.factory.annotation.Autowired;
import org.springframework.context.annotation.Bean;
import org.springframework.context.annotation.Configuration;
import org.springframework.security.authentication.AuthenticationManager;
import org.springframework.security.config.annotation.authentication.builders.AuthenticationManagerBuilder;
import org.springframework.security.config.annotation.web.builders.HttpSecurity;
import org.springframework.security.config.annotation.web.configuration.WebSecurityConfigurerAdapter;
import org.springframework.security.crypto.bcrypt.BCryptPasswordEncoder;
import org.springframework.security.crypto.password.PasswordEncoder;
/**
* @Description 配置SpringSecurity,“将Spring Security与Spring Gateway一起使用时出现无法访问javax.servlet.Filter”错误”,
* 把Spring Gateway和Spring Security放在一起,因为我想保护我的网关。但是在实现了以下扩展WebSecurityConfigurerAdapter的类之后,
* 项目抛出java:无法访问javax.servlet.Filter
* 从Spring Cloud Gateway文档中:Spring Cloud Gateway需要Spring Boot和Spring Webflux提供的Netty运行时。
* 它不能在传统的Servlet容器中工作,也不能在构建为WAR时工作。扩展WebSecurityConfigurerAdapter是为了基于servlet的应用程序
* @Author zhiwei Liao
* @Date 2021/8/17 15:44
**/
@Configuration
public class WebSecurityConfig extends WebSecurityConfigurerAdapter {
@Autowired
private B8AuthUserDetailService userDetailService;
@Override
protected void configure(AuthenticationManagerBuilder auth) throws Exception {
auth.userDetailsService(userDetailService);
}
@Bean
@Override
public AuthenticationManager authenticationManagerBean() throws Exception {
return super.authenticationManagerBean();
}
/**
* @Description 密码模式
* @MethodReturnType org.springframework.security.crypto.password.PasswordEncoder
* @Author zhiwei Liao
* @Date 2021/8/17 15:46
**/
@Bean
public PasswordEncoder passwordEncoder() {
return new BCryptPasswordEncoder();
}
@Override
protected void configure(HttpSecurity http) throws Exception {
http.formLogin().permitAll()
.and().authorizeRequests()
.antMatchers("/oauth/**").permitAll()//不拦截
.anyRequest()
.authenticated()
.and().logout().permitAll()//退出放行
.and().csrf().disable();
}
}
